Доработки
#1
Отправлено 21 Август 2014 - 21:15
1. Вставить вместо текста на главной слайдер, чтобы он был в таком же блоке с закругленными углами как текст.
2. Вставить под каталог слева блок с новостями.
3. Сам текст с главной убрать в самый низ перед подвалом.
И попутно вопрос - как изменить сео-параметры "каталога товаров"? Где меняются параметры категорий каталога я знаю, но страницу самого каталога найти не могу.
#2
Отправлено 22 Август 2014 - 03:36
{BODY}перед ним поставить:
{% IF index_page %} <div class="box"> <div class="box-content htmlDataBlock"> <div id="module_area"> <div id="flexslideshow" class="flexslider"> <ul class="slides"> <li> <div class="bigPic" style="width: 1920px; height: 550px; background:url({ASSETS_IMAGES_PATH}slide1.png) no-repeat;"></div> <img src="{ASSETS_IMAGES_PATH}slide1.png" alt="Slide 1" class="slide_img"> </li> <li> <div class="bigPic" style="width: 1920px; height: 550px; background:url({ASSETS_IMAGES_PATH}slide2.png) no-repeat;"></div> <img src="{ASSETS_IMAGES_PATH}slide2.png" alt="Slide 2" class="slide_img"> </li> <li> <div class="bigPic" style="width: 1920px; height: 550px; background:url({ASSETS_IMAGES_PATH}slide3.png) no-repeat;"></div> <img src="{ASSETS_IMAGES_PATH}slide3.png" alt="Slide 3" class="slide_img"> </li> </ul> </div> </div> </div> </div> {% ENDIF %}
2.В шаблоне HTML найдите:
{% IF catalog_full.LAST %}{%FOR out%}</ul>{%IFNOT catalog_full.out.LAST%}</li>{%ENDIF%}{%ENDFOR%}{% ENDIF %} {%ENDFOR%} </div> </div> </div> {%ENDIF%} <!-- /Каталог товаров -->после него вставьте:
<!-- Если есть список новости магазина и если в тарифном плане подключен модуль новостей --> {% IFNOT news_list_shop_empty && TARIFF_FEATURE_NEWS %} <div class="box"> <div class="box-heading"><a href="{NEWS_SHOP_URL}">Новости</a></div> <div class="box-content"> <div class="box-category"> <ul class="accordion"> {% FOR news_list_shop %} <li><a href="{news_list_shop.URL}" title="Перейти к странице «{news_list_shop.TITLE}»" {% IF news_list_shop.ID = NEWS_ID %}class="selected"{%ENDIF%}>{news_list_shop.TITLE}</a></li> {% ENDFOR %} </ul> </div> </div> </div> {% ENDIF %} <!-- /Если есть список новости магазина и если в тарифном плане подключен модуль новостей --> <!-- Если есть список статей магазина и если в тарифном плане подключен модуль новостей --> {% IFNOT news_list_articles_empty && TARIFF_FEATURE_NEWS %} <div class="box"> <div class="box-heading"><a href="{NEWS_ARTICLES_URL}">Статьи</a></div> <div class="box-content"> <div class="box-category"> <ul class="accordion"> {% FOR news_list_articles %} <li><a href="{news_list_articles.URL}" title="Перейти к странице «{news_list_articles.TITLE}»" {% IF news_list_articles.ID = NEWS_ID %}class="selected"{%ENDIF%}>{news_list_articles.TITLE}</a></li> {% ENDFOR %} </ul> <div> </div> </div> {% ENDIF %} <!-- /Если есть список статей магазина и если в тарифном плане подключен модуль новостей --> <!-- Если есть список материалов СМИ магазина и если в тарифном плане подключен модуль новостей --> {% IFNOT news_list_mass_media_empty && TARIFF_FEATURE_NEWS %} <div class="box"> <div class="box-heading"><a href="{NEWS_MASS_MEDIA_URL}">Материалы СМИ</h4></div> <div class="box-content"> <div class="box-category"> <ul class="accordion"> {% FOR news_list_mass_media %} <li><a href="{news_list_mass_media.URL}" title="Перейти к странице «{news_list_mass_media.TITLE}»" {% IF news_list_mass_media.ID = NEWS_ID %}class="selected"{%ENDIF%}>{news_list_mass_media.TITLE}</a></li> {% ENDFOR %} </ul> </div> </div> </div> {% ENDIF %} <!-- /Если есть список материалов СМИ магазина и если в тарифном плане подключен модуль новостей -->
3. перенесите в шаблоне HTML:
{BODY}поставив после:
{% ENDFOR index_page_favorites_goods %} </div> </div> </div> {% ENDIF %} <!-- /Список избранных товаров на главной --> {% ENDIF %} <!-- /Главная страница -->
Уточните пожалуйста, что вы бы хотели изменить в сео параметрах?
#3
Отправлено 22 Август 2014 - 09:55
#5
Отправлено 22 Август 2014 - 21:41
Vaccina (22 Август 2014 - 03:36) писал:
{BODY}перед ним поставить:
{% IF index_page %} <div class="box"> <div class="box-content htmlDataBlock"> <div id="module_area"> <div id="flexslideshow" class="flexslider"> <ul class="slides"> <li> <div class="bigPic" style="width: 1920px; height: 550px; background:url({ASSETS_IMAGES_PATH}slide1.png) no-repeat;"></div> <img src="{ASSETS_IMAGES_PATH}slide1.png" alt="Slide 1" class="slide_img"> </li> <li> <div class="bigPic" style="width: 1920px; height: 550px; background:url({ASSETS_IMAGES_PATH}slide2.png) no-repeat;"></div> <img src="{ASSETS_IMAGES_PATH}slide2.png" alt="Slide 2" class="slide_img"> </li> <li> <div class="bigPic" style="width: 1920px; height: 550px; background:url({ASSETS_IMAGES_PATH}slide3.png) no-repeat;"></div> <img src="{ASSETS_IMAGES_PATH}slide3.png" alt="Slide 3" class="slide_img"> </li> </ul> </div> </div> </div> </div> {% ENDIF %}
При установке слайдера его слишком растягивает на маленьком экране, пришлось все убрать, так как вид не презентабельный. Мой слайд размером 700*425, как мне подогнать под этот размер.
Цитата
{BODY}поставив после:
{% ENDFOR index_page_favorites_goods %} </div> </div> </div> {% ENDIF %} <!-- /Список избранных товаров на главной --> {% ENDIF %} <!-- /Главная страница -->
При переносе текста вниз, он получается не в белом блоке, а просто на моем сером фоне, как сделать, чтобы он оставался в блоке.
И еще вопрос: на слайде я нарисовала кнопку "Купить" - можно ли сделать так, чтобы при нажатии на нее человек попадал в корзину, в которую уже добавлен определенный набор товаров?
#6
Отправлено 23 Август 2014 - 04:05
width: 1920px; height: 550px;
3.При подобном изменении он сохраняет свою стилистику, изначально он был на сером фоне и само описание должно быть на белом за исключением заголовка страницы.
По поводу подарков в корзине, возможно, вас заинтересует сл.тема:
http://forum.storela...арки-в-карзине/
#7
Отправлено 23 Август 2014 - 20:18
#8
Отправлено 23 Август 2014 - 20:50
Mari-ina (23 Август 2014 - 20:18) писал:
.htmlDataBlock ul { margin: 10px 0 10px 2em !important; padding: 0px !important; }измените на
.htmlDataBlock ul { margin: 10px 0 10px 2em !important; padding: 0px !important; display: none; }В Main.css
.htmlDataBlock ul li { padding: 0px !important; margin: 3px 0px !important; list-style-type: disc; }измените на
.htmlDataBlock ul li { padding: 0px !important; margin: 3px 0px !important; /* list-style-type: disc; */ }в main.css
.flexslider ul, .flexslider il li { list-style: none; }измените на
.flexslider ul, .flexslider il li { list-style: none; display: none; }
#9
Отправлено 23 Август 2014 - 21:20
#10
Отправлено 23 Август 2014 - 21:35
Mari-ina (23 Август 2014 - 21:20) писал:
{% IF index_page %} <div class="box"> <div class="box-content htmlDataBlock"> <div id="module_area"> <div id="flexslideshow" class="list-item"> <ul class="slides"> <li> <a href="http://mrsam.ru/catalog/Gotovye-komplekty"><img src="{ASSETS_IMAGES_PATH}111.jpg" alt="Slide 1" class="slide_img"></a> </li> </ul> </div> </div> </div> </div> {% ENDIF %}измените на
{% IF index_page %} <div class="box"> <div class="box-content htmlDataBlock"> <div id="module_area"> <div id="flexslideshow" class="inherit"> <ul class="slides"> <li> <a href="http://mrsam.ru/catalog/Gotovye-komplekty"><img src="{ASSETS_IMAGES_PATH}111.jpg" alt="Slide 1" class="slide_img"></a> </li> </ul> </div> </div> </div> </div> {% ENDIF %}
#11
Отправлено 23 Август 2014 - 21:44
class="flexslider", поставила
class="inherit", у меня картинку растянуло в три раза, пришлось убрать
#12
Отправлено 23 Август 2014 - 21:58
Mari-ina (23 Август 2014 - 21:44) писал:
class="flexslider", поставила
class="inherit", у меня картинку растянуло в три раза, пришлось убрать
$(window).load(function() { $('.flexslider').flexslider({ animation: "fade", pauseOnHover: true, touch: true, animationSpeed: 1300, slideshowSpeed: 6500, smoothHeight: false, controlNav: false, directionNav: true }); });измените на
$(window).load(function() { $('.flexslider').flexslider({ animation: "fade", pauseOnHover: true, touch: true, animationSpeed: 130000, slideshowSpeed: 650000, smoothHeight: false, controlNav: false, directionNav: true }); });
#13
Отправлено 23 Август 2014 - 22:06
#14
Отправлено 24 Август 2014 - 10:46
#16
Отправлено 24 Август 2014 - 16:34
#17
Отправлено 24 Август 2014 - 16:39
Mari-ina (24 Август 2014 - 16:34) писал:
#18
Отправлено 24 Август 2014 - 16:56
#20
Отправлено 25 Август 2014 - 12:04
Второй вопрос - как увеличить расстояние между разделами в нижнем меню (сделать как в верхнем)
Количество пользователей, читающих эту тему: 0
0 пользователей, 0 гостей, 0 анонимных